Pulled the motor and trans shortly after and heres where im at now.

So far i swaped in the 4th gen fuel tank and have my fuel lines ran almost all the way up to the front of the car, finished that off using 6an braided stainless hose and russell fittings.

swapped in a 3.42 4th gen posi rear (painted with POR15), lakewood LCA's, stock torque arm, AAM diff cover, UMI adjustable PHB, new shocks, sspension techniques rear sway bar, Drop Zones, and new brakes.

This past weekend i sand blasted the front cradle and control arms. did the A/C notch, and installed poly bushings and new ball joints, then painted it all up with POR15.

The motor i started with came out of a burnt 2002 firehawk. EWW
Name:  DSC02380.jpg
Views: 133
Size:  89.4 KB

tore it all down and went through it. had 29,770 miles on it. had the heads milled, ported, and cleaned up. installed patriot golds with titanium retainers. cylinders all looked good. installed some ARP pro series rod bolts, melling HV oil pump, double roller timing set, custom ground mid 230's duration cam on a 110LSA, all new gaskets, new front accessories, ls6 intake, truck coils taylor 10.4 wires, etc and it was good as new again!
mated with a 02 t56 out of a ws6 trans am. got the whole setup stuffed in the car with an aluminum driveshaft and some hawks headers.

They are$$$ but honestly the quality of the hawks headers are very very nice. im definitly impressed with how well they fit. they are slip fit connectors. v-band would be nice but there not. headers i got with hawks bolts and gaskets. the bolts looked like stock manfold bolts and the gaskets were GM. Motor mounts fit nicely too!

first time i've ever used any of his parts. it was a nice piece. i got it to fit without any mods, but it was a really tight fit. the holes probably should have been slotted a little more.

also noticed my trans is pretty darn tight up against the bottom of the trans tunnel. im not wondering if i were to use a shorter trans mount if it would give me anymore clearace. using a energy suspension poly trans mount currently.

The exhaust is on. I used the hangers off the 4th gen car and it went on like a piece of cake. Didnt get any underneath pics yet as my camera died, and no sound clip yet. The exhaust sound great. nice purr at idle and screams at WOT. did a little tuning on the motor and took it out for a quick spin......it was fun!

Also, got all my A/C taken care of. I used all the original 3rd gen stuff with the 4th gen compressor and condensor. blows nice and cold. hopefully i can get a bunch of pic updates. interior is going in this friday.

when you tune your vehicle you have to put it into speed density to tune your VE table. its harder to tune with a MAF from my experiences. my car has a MAF on it, it just might not be pictured.
